1. The Magic Behind the Scenes: Understanding Imaging Sensors

At the heart of every sensor image lies a sophisticated imaging sensor – a device designed to convert light into electrical signals. These sensors come in various forms, such as CCD (Charge-Coupled Device) and CMOS (Complementary Metal-Oxide-Semiconductor), each offering unique advantages depending on the application. For instance, CCD sensors are renowned for their high quality and low noise, making them ideal for scientific research and astronomy, whereas CMOS sensors are praised for their speed and efficiency, perfect for consumer electronics and smartphones. 📱💡

2. Applications That Sparkle: From Security to Science

The versatility of sensor images knows no bounds. In the realm of security, thermal imaging sensors detect heat signatures, allowing for night vision surveillance and intrusion detection. Meanwhile, in medical diagnostics, X-ray and MRI sensors provide critical insights into the human body, aiding in early disease detection and treatment planning. Environmental monitoring also benefits from sensor technology, with satellite sensors tracking climate patterns and land use changes. The possibilities are as endless as the stars above! 🌟🏥

3. The Future Is Bright: Advancements in Sensor Technology

As we stand on the brink of technological innovation, the future of sensor images looks brighter than ever. Advancements in quantum sensors promise to revolutionize fields such as navigation and communication, offering unprecedented accuracy and reliability. Additionally, the integration of artificial intelligence (AI) with sensor technology opens new avenues for automated analysis and interpretation of vast datasets. Imagine a world where sensors not only capture data but also interpret it in real-time, providing actionable insights and enhancing decision-making processes across industries. 🤖📊
